If this is the Vector that I'm thinking of, yep! Door-to-door knife sales. I think it's genuine, but the pay is based on how many appointments you make, which means that you have to be a driven salesman to get anywhere. I looked at them once a couple of years ago, and decided that I wouldn't have the drive to do it (I'm a lousy salesman unless it's something I really believe in). Judging by the other people at the mass interview that I went to, they mostly target teenagers...I'll bet that they have a high turnover rate.
In addition, you need to pay like $500 up front for a set of "display" knives...this was the deciding factor that turned me off; it seemed fishy.
Just my $.02...I would stay away.
